Eligibility Requirements

Businesses giving gifts to clients or customers

  • 1$25 per person per year limit
  • 2Must be business-related
  • 3Incidental costs excluded from limit

Common Mistakes to Avoid

  • !Exceeding $25 per person
  • !Not tracking per-recipient

Who qualifies for the Business Gifts Deduction in Tennessee?

Businesses giving gifts to clients or customers. The eligibility requirements are the same whether you live in Tennessee or another state, as this is a federal tax deduction. However, your total savings will vary based on Tennessee's lack of state income tax.

What tax forms do I need to claim the Business Gifts Deduction in Tennessee?

To claim the business gifts deduction, you need to file Schedule C with your federal return. Filing status affects your deduction limits and tax bracket.
